Quick Amazon Selling Tip

  This is the time of year to check your reserved inventory frequently.  When you have an item purchased that you have multiples of when the first one sells it is a good idea to go in an bump the price a bit.  I did this several times last week and the remaining items always sold with in a day or so at the higher price.  Don't be afraid to raise the price a bit when something starts to sell.  The worse case scenario is that you drop the price back down after a while if the sales drop off.  Just a quick tip that has made me some extra money this week.  Happy Black Friday to all!!!!

Quick Inventory Suggestion for Amazon

Just a quick blurb for those who sell on Amazon.  A great place to find discontinued or hard to find health items that go for big bucks are Dollar Store types of stores.  I have found some great flips at places that people do not traditionally think of when they think health and beauty.  Think outside the box for great profits.  This applies to EBay as well but I usually sell health and beauty on Amazon.

Amazon BOLO:

So my yard sale adventure on Saturday was not to exciting but I stopped at a sale on Sunday with the three kids and found these:

It was a sale run by kids so they could get some spending money. Great idea I think. They called it a treasure hunt sale and were wearing pirate hats. Cute!

Anyhow I picked up these three DVD's for $1. Yep $1 for all three. It actually was even better than that as they were .25 a piece but being a big spender I told the kids to keep the change.

I did not look up the value on my phone at the sale as I was keeping an eye on my kids while doing speedy shopping. When I got home I scanned the bar codes with my FBA Scout app and was tickled to see that my profit on these should be over $60!!!!

The one that is worth the most is My Little Pony the Movie with the voice of Danny DeVito. New on Amazon it's going for $70. Even used I can get almost $40.

For those who only sell on EBay that same movie goes for $30+ used on EBay. The other two movies are going to net me $25-30 for the both. Not bad for a $1 investment and my 6 year old daughter will love watching to make sure the movies work. Win, win.
